What Is Classroom 15x?
Classroom 15x refers to a digitally enhanced learning environment that combines smart devices, cloud connectivity, and innovative teaching methods. The goal is to support more collaborative, personalized, and adaptive education experiences. From smartboards to AI-powered assessment tools, Classroom 15x uses technology to engage students and help teachers better manage their classrooms.
This new model doesn’t simply digitize education—it reimagines the entire classroom layout, content delivery, and interaction among students and teachers.
Key Components of Classroom 15x
1. Interactive Learning Devices
At the heart of Classroom 15x are devices like tablets, laptops, and digital whiteboards. These tools replace traditional books and blackboards, allowing students to interact directly with learning materials.
2. Cloud-Based Access
Teachers and students can access resources anytime through cloud platforms. Homework, lectures, and assignments are available 24/7, making learning more convenient and accessible.
3. Flexible Classroom Layouts
Gone are the days of fixed desks. Classroom 15x encourages modular seating that can be rearranged for group projects, lectures, or creative sessions—supporting various learning styles.
4. Data-Driven Insights
With integrated analytics tools, educators can track student performance in real time. This helps identify learning gaps early and personalize instruction to meet individual needs.

Implementing Classroom 15x: Step-by-Step
Bringing Classroom 15x to life requires a well-planned approach. Here’s how schools can successfully transition to this innovative model:
-
Assessment of Current Resources
Evaluate the current technological infrastructure, including Wi-Fi capabilities and device availability. -
Teacher Training
Educators must be trained on new tools and platforms. Without proper knowledge, even the best systems can fail. -
Selecting the Right Tools
Choose educational software and hardware that align with the institution’s goals and curriculum. -
Pilot Testing
Start with a single classroom or grade level to test functionality and gather feedback. -
Full Implementation
Once refined, scale the system across the school while continuously monitoring progress.

Challenges and Considerations
While Classroom 15x offers numerous benefits, there are challenges to be addressed:
1. Initial Investment
Setting up smart classrooms involves costs for devices, software, and infrastructure. Grants and partnerships may help offset expenses.
2. Digital Equity
Not all students have access to high-speed internet or personal devices at home. Schools must provide resources to bridge this gap.
3. Cybersecurity
With increased use of technology comes the need for stronger data protection policies to safeguard student information.
